Eh, I have had no problems in over 8 months. I will continue to use it. When a failure happens, I will recognize this and learn from it.

I do know that you can not charge the lipo through your tx at more than 1A or you will blow the regulator. I usually charge mine at .9A through the TX, or I take it out and charge it seperatly.
